#!/bin/sh
# PCP QA Test No. 724
# Test using the pmfind app for usage errors
#
# Copyright (c) 2014 Red Hat.  All Rights Reserved.
#

seq=`basename $0`
echo "QA output created by $seq"

# get standard environment, filters and checks
. ./common.product
. ./common.filter
. ./common.check

_get_libpcp_config
$service_discovery || _notrun "No support for service discovery"

# Make sure that at least one of the supported discovery mechanisms is available.
discovery_available=false
avahi-daemon --check 2>/dev/null && discovery_available=true
$discovery_available || _notrun "No discovery mechanisms are available"

status=1	# failure is the default!
trap "cd $here; rm -rf $tmp.*; exit \$status" 0 1 2 3 15

# real QA test starts here

echo "Unknown service"
pmfind -s unknown
echo "Exit status: $?"

echo "Unknown mechanism"
pmfind -m unknown
echo "Exit status: $?"

# success, all done
status=0

exit
